- Confessed to never having watched his performance in The Princess Bride (1987) due to the painful experience involved in filming the role. His character required him to wear colored contact lenses and, unknown to Smith and the costume department at the time, he was actually allergic to the lens solution used. This meant that Smith was in constant pain and discomfort throughout filming, hence why he was so reluctant to relive the memory.

- British comedian and director who came to prominence as part of the team of Not the Nine O'Clock News (1979). Frequently collaborated with fellow comedian Griff Rhys Jones with whom he was partner in the production company Talkback.

- Went to Oxford to read experimental psychology but at 20 became president of the Oxford Debating Society and decided not to take his degree.

- Originated the role of Wilbur Turnblad in London's West End production of Hairspray in 2007 at the Shaftesbury Theatre.
